indulgencia nf (tolerancia)leniency n
  indulgence n
 Tratan a sus hijos con demasiada indulgencia.
 They treat their children with too much leniency.
indulgencia nf (redención de la pena) (religion)indulgence n
 El Papa concede indulgencia plenaria a los peregrinos que acudan al monasterio de Santa Faz.
 The Pope offers indulgence to pilgrims who visit the Santa Faz Monastery.
